AZZURRI's 1996 Gundam Wing Doujinshi


Mission Clear
by AZZURRI
- B5 size (7 1/4 inches by 10 1/8 inches)
- 48 pages
- Printed
2/25/96
- This all-AZZURRI book offers a pair of powerful manga stories. The first, 13-page "and He laughed," is a candid, canny look at what makes Duo tick--as explained by Duo himself. It's
followed by the 27-page title story, in which a wounded Heero, losing blood fast and struggling alone through a desert, suddenly encounters Duo...with a tragic twist of an ending.

臨界点突破!
Rinkaiten Toppa! ("Critical Point Breakthrough!")
by AZZURRI
- B5 size (7 1/4 inches by 10 1/8 inches)
- 48 pages
- Printed 5/03/96
- Token appearances by Trowa, Quatre and Wufei (who voice their displeasure), and a humorous two-pager presenting a great new ending for the TV series are followed by a dramatic
39-page story in which recently acquainted transfer students Heero and Duo have a difficult time trying to come to terms with school life, classmates and each other.

Hell's Angels
by AZZURRI
- B5 size (7 1/4 inches by 10 1/8 inches)
- 44 pages
- Printed 6/30/96
- All the major characters get some ink in this raucous collection of gag shorts, highlighted by a pair of two-parters: "Heero 13"--in which Heero emulates the world's deadliest
frowny guy, Golgo 13--and "Tatsu ga oyogu toki, subete wa owaru" ("When the dragon swims, everything ends"), in which Wufei takes part in a diving competion that makes his worst
nightmare come all too true! Wufei is also the subject of an outstanding full-page illustration. The book's playful tone comes to an abrupt stop with its last story, though: the 11-pager "Break Down," in which Duo's grief over the self-destructed Heero and the mission wells up during his stay with Quatre.

Operation Marriage
by AZZURRI
- B5 size (7 1/4 inches by 10 1/8 inches)
- 26 pages
- Printed 10/27/96
- Gags from cover to cover, this book reveals that Heero not only is a whiz with a sewing machine, but he'll also sew items on request...and try them on, too, as he does with both a veil Quatre asked him to make for his 16th sister, and a dress
Trowa asked him to make for Catherine. Together the veil and dress make quite a fetching wedding dress--and the rest of the book is a look at the separate strategies of Wufei, Trowa, Quatre and Duo for proposing to the dangerously recalcitrant Heero!

みんな、子供だった。
Minna, Kodomo Datta. ("Everyone was a Child.")
by AZZURRI
- B5 size (7 1/4 inches by 10 1/8 inches)
- 80 pages
- Printed 12/28/96
- H content. Packed with four memorable manga stories, this book opens with the nine-pager "Promise," an insightful winter
conversation with Duo. Next is "GW hakaku katariki" ("Gundam Wing special information"...I think...), 11 pages of solid silliness in which the boys, having been confronted by Relena about their TV series' low ratings, resort to transforming into a sentai team, Sailor Moon, and, of all things, Shonen Jump's panty-masked and jockstrap-adorned star Hentai Kamen--to Relena's delight! The latter half of the book features two serious tales: 16-page "A Stray Cat"--a look at Duo's ordeal in Baruji prison and his rescue by Heero--and "The Black Shadow," a graphic 32-pager in which Duo carries out an intense undercover
mission.
